I am thoroughly unimpressed with my Discoverer ATR tires on my K10, and fairly happy with my AT3 tires. The ATRs started throwing off chunks of rubber at 15,000 miles (3 or 4 years). The AT3 tires are good in every category, but after several sets I can't recall ever getting close to the 55,000 miles they advertise. Good in all other respects, though. Quiet and happy on road or mild trail.
